About me

Cheng-Yang Peng (b. 1999, Hsinchu,

Taiwan) is a freelance choreographer

and performer whose works blend dramatic

structure, precise, bold movement

language, and humor. Currently based in

Essen, Germany. 

Peng began his physical training in 2016,

training under Master Wang

Yong-Shun in martial arts and Tai Chi. In

2018, he enrolled in the Dance Department

at Folkwang University of the Arts in

Germany, undergoing

systematic training and graduating in 2022.

During his studies, he was invited to

perform as a guest dancer with the Aalto

Ballet Essen.

From 2022 to 2023, he danced

professionally with Ballet Hagen. In 2024,

He choreographed and performed Die

Leiden des jungen Werther at

Theater Hagen and took part in the opening

ceremony of the Paris

Paralympics as a professional dancer.

In 2025, Peng transitioned fully into a

Freelance choreographer. His duet

Skepticist was presented at

Somebody@maschinenhaus Festival in

Essen and his solo, Two Relationships, won

a choreography award at the

29th International Solo Dance Theater

Festival in Stuttgart.

Peng has shaped by engagement with

works by renowned artists such as

Alexander Ekman, Pina Bausch, Marco

Goecke, amassing a wealth of

professional experience. Blending Eastern

and Western training

influences his work is committed to

continuous exploration—creating

dance that resonates with both the

individual and the world.
